Brissarthe is a village in Maine-et-Loire known for the Battle of Brissarthe fought in 851, during which the Franks, led by Count Robert the Strong, stopped the Vikings who were sailing up the Loire. This decisive victory in the medieval history of the region made Robert the Strong the ancestor of the Capetian dynasty. The village proudly carries a part of French history. The Brissarthe flea market, organized by the Brissarthe Animation association, returns on Sunday, June 7, 2026, in Hauts-d'Anjou (49330), after several years of interruption. It takes place on the site of the former campsite, 12 rue du Porage, in the exceptional setting of the riverside, an ideal place for bargain hunting and strolling.
